Product reviews:
Tobias
2025-05-07 iphone 6s Plus
London cycle, cycle store, London cycle bikes for sale london
bikes for sale london
Lance
2025-05-14 iphone 11 Pro
London cycle, cycle store, London cycle bikes for sale london
bikes for sale london
Merle
2025-05-12 iphone SE
Lime Bikes in London: One Hot, Green bikes for sale london
bikes for sale london
Patrick
2025-05-10 iphone X
London cycle, cycle store, London cycle bikes for sale london
bikes for sale london